More details about the name “Samara”
Samara is a beautiful and multifaceted name with origins in Hebrew, Arabic, Latin and Slavic traditions. In Hebrew, it means guardian or protected by God. It is derived from the root shamar symbolizing vigilance and care. It comes from Arabic girl names signifying night talk or conversation under the stars. This name produces themes of connection and closeness. It refers to winged roots from trees like maples representing growth and nature’s cycles.
This name is geographically significant, as Samara is a historic Russian city along the Volga River. It is associated with openness and cultural richness. With its elegant sound and deep meanings of protection, growth, and connection, it is a versatile name.
